Unraveling the Nonce in Bitcoin Mining: An In-depth Look

syndu | Oct. 19, 2023, 12:49 p.m.

Create an image illustrating the detailed process of Bitcoin mining, focusing on the concept of the 'Nonce'.

Unraveling the Nonce in Bitcoin Mining: An In-depth Look

Introduction

In the world of Bitcoin mining, the term 'nonce' is a vital concept that plays a crucial role in the process of validating transactions on the Bitcoin network. This blog post delves into the intricacies of the nonce, its role in Bitcoin mining, and why it is so important.

Understanding the Nonce

The term 'nonce' stands for "number only used once". In the context of Bitcoin mining, a nonce is a 32-bit (4-byte) field in the input of the SHA-256 hash function that miners manipulate to try and get a hash for a block that is below the target value set by Bitcoin's difficulty level.

The Role of the Nonce in Bitcoin Mining

Bitcoin mining involves solving complex mathematical problems, which in essence is finding a hash that is below a certain target value. The nonce is the variable that miners alter to change the resulting hash. They start with a nonce of zero and increment it with each successive hash until they find a valid one or exhaust all possible nonce values.

The Importance of the Nonce

The nonce is crucial for several reasons:

  1. Proof of Work: The nonce is the proof that a miner has done the necessary work to find a valid block hash. It demonstrates that the miner has expended computational resources, thus legitimizing the newly mined block.
  2. Network Security: By requiring miners to find a nonce that satisfies the hash condition, Bitcoin ensures the security of the network. This computational work makes it prohibitively expensive for any single entity to attack the network.
  3. Controlled Bitcoin Supply: The use of a nonce in the mining process controls the rate at which new Bitcoins are created. This aligns with Bitcoin's deflationary monetary policy, where the number of new Bitcoins created approximately every 10 minutes halves every four years in an event known as a 'halving'.

The Nonce and the Future of Bitcoin Mining

As more Bitcoins are mined and the network's difficulty level increases, the range of the 4-byte nonce may not be sufficient in the future. This has led to the use of an extra nonce field in the coinbase transaction, which effectively extends the nonce range and ensures miners can continue mining.

Conclusion

The nonce is a fundamental component of Bitcoin mining, underpinning the network's security, the controlled supply of Bitcoins, and the proof of work concept. As we look towards the future of Bitcoin mining, understanding the role and function of the nonce will remain as important as ever.

"The nonce is a fundamental component of Bitcoin mining, underpinning the network's security, the controlled supply of Bitcoins, and the proof of work concept."
Step into Lilith's Digital Realm

You are now navigating Lilith's domain, where each line of code is a thread in the fabric of creation.

Her Grimoire is not just a collection of code; it's a living, evolving entity that invites you to explore and interact.

Begin your odyssey into the heart of software craftsmanship and transformative AI insights.

Embark on the Quest